Mechanical Simulation Analysis Of SCR In Pigging Process

The steel catenary riser(SCR)emerged in the 1980 s.Because of the low cost of the steel catenary riser,it becomes a key research object for marine risers which can be adapt to the high temperature and high pressure of the marine environment.Pigs are important tools for maintaining pipelines and improving oil and gas transmission efficiency.Different operating environments require specific clear management guidelines.Studying the dynamic characteristics during pigging process of SCR in deep-water environment is a great significance for guiding the pigging operation.Based on the finite element software,this paper considers the geometric nonlinearity of the catenary line and the nonlinearity of pipe-soil contact,the SCR model is modeled and compared with the results which are calculated by the catenary theory,the results are consistent.According to the finite element model,the response of the riser under the influence of wave loading and floating platform motion is analyzed,compared with the results that have been studied,the simulation results show that the stress size and the overall variation trend are reasonable.Under gravity and buoyancy forces,SCR articulated at both ends and presents the shape of a simple catenary.Under the influence of wave and floating platform movements,each point of the riser will have different dynamic response,and its movement will change with the position of riser regularly.The simulation of SCR during the pigging process found that the impact of the pigs will have local effects without influence from the marine environment and the stress concentration will occur at the location of the pigs,but the impact of the pigs on SCR will not be obvious when the marine environment is considered,It is proved that the movement of ocean currents and floating platforms is still the main influence.Based on the two theories of truncated design and metamorphism in mixed experiments,the physical model of SCR is designed to provide reference for small-scale experiment of large-scale pipelines.
